About the role:
As Senior Events Officer at QMK, you will be responsible for:
- Coordinating the administration and logistics of hosting commercial and partnered events; converting enquiries to confirmed bookings, ensuring a high-quality customer experience
- Establishing a framework for the event enquiry and booking process and successfully embedding it across the organisation.
- Providing timely and accurate information to keep clients informed about availability and requirements for hosting events at Queensland Museum
- Reviewing existing or develop new documentation, as required, to assist the sales, venue management and event delivery processes, ensuring compliance with internal operating procedures.
- Providing high-quality administrative coordination to prepare a range of documents including planning schedules, letters of agreement and running orders for events, financial management wtihin delegations, following relevant processes and procedures and using relevant systems.
- Conducting venue inspections with clients and partners
- Undertaking research to assess suitability of requested events against QM policy providing recommendations for approval by the Director, Experience and Engagement
Required skills and experience:
- Demonstrated experience in coordinating tasks for delivery of commercial events in a cultural or public-facing organisation would be highly regarded
- Experience with an event/booking management system - eg Momentus Elite/Enterprise or VenueOps/Ungerboeck EBMS
- Current Queensland Working with Children Card (Blue Card) or ability to obtain one
- Current C Class Driver's License
